The AI resource problem is an architecture problem, not a model problem.

This is the take I hear most often in architecture reviews and client war rooms:

“AI terlalu banyak menggunakan tenaga, air, dan kuasa GPU.”

It sounds like a technical objection, but it is usually a headline talking point repackaged as engineering judgment. What concerns me is when that talking point drives budget or policy decisions made by people who have never profiled an inference run, benchmarked token-per-watt, or sized a model against an edge device's thermal envelope.

The real problem is not AI.

The problem is deploying AI denganout an integration strategy.

At AINNA, we see this in production environments every week. With the right mix of smart routing, model segmentation, and detached edge systems, resource use can drop by up to 90% because the large model only wakes up when the input actually justifies the cost.

Using AI denganout that tiering is like:

🚛 Running a forty-tonne truck to deliver one paving stone.

🏎️ Choosing a track car to move house.

🛡️ Commuting daily in an armoured personnel carrier.

Capability and capacity are not the same thing. You match the asset to the workload.

Use small, task-specific models for low-complexity jobs.

Use large models only where ambiguity, reasoning, or generalisation justify the cost.

Use deterministic systems when the logik is rules-based and the output does not need to be learned.

AI is not automatically wasteful.

Waste comes from brittle architecture, missing telemetry, and governance that buys models from press releases instead of from latency, thermal, and CO₂e budgets.
